Why EMS Training in GCC & Africa Markets?

Environmental regulations are tightening across the Gulf and African regions. Saudi Green Initiative targets net-zero emissions by 2060, while UAE’s Net Zero 2050 and Africa’s environmental frameworks demand robust environmental management. Organizations with certified ISO 14001 EMS enjoy enhanced reputation, regulatory compliance, cost savings through resource efficiency, and competitive advantages in international markets. 5-Day Environmental Management Systems Course Outline

Day 1: EMS Fundamentals & ISO 14001:2015 Framework

Morning Session (9:00 AM - 1:00 PM)

  • Introduction to Environmental Management: Definition, purpose, and benefits

  • Global environmental challenges: climate change, pollution, resource depletion

  • Environmental regulations in GCC: Saudi NCEC, UAE MOCCAE, Oman EA

  • African environmental frameworks: NEMA Kenya, South African DFFE

  • Evolution of Environmental Management Systems: History from ISO 14001:1996 to 2015

  • Key changes in ISO 14001:2015 revision

  • Plan-Do-Check-Act (PDCA) cycle for continuous improvement

  • Integration with ISO 9001 Quality Management Systems

Afternoon Session (2:00 PM - 5:00 PM)

  • ISO 14001:2015 Standard Structure: High-Level Structure (HLS) Annex SL

  • Clause-by-clause overview: Scope, normative references, terms and definitions

  • Context of the organization (Clause 4): Understanding organizational environment

  • Interested parties and stakeholder analysis in Gulf and African contexts

  • Determining EMS scope for Saudi Aramco-type organizations

  • Leadership and commitment requirements (Clause 5)

  • Environmental policy development for Middle Eastern companies

  • Roles, responsibilities, and authorities in Omani and Nigerian enterprises

  • Case studies: Successful EMS implementations in UAE and South Africa

  • Interactive workshop: Stakeholder mapping exercise


Day 2: Environmental Aspects, Impacts & Legal Compliance

Morning Session (9:00 AM - 1:00 PM)

  • Planning for EMS (Clause 6): Risk-based thinking approach

  • Actions to address risks and opportunities in GCC operations

  • Environmental Aspects and Impacts: Definition and identification methodology

  • Direct vs. indirect environmental aspects in manufacturing

  • Life cycle perspective for products and services

  • Environmental aspect identification for oil & gas sector in Saudi Arabia and Nigeria

  • Impact assessment criteria: severity, frequency, detectability

  • Significance evaluation matrices and scoring systems

  • Air emissions, water discharges, waste generation, resource consumption

Afternoon Session (2:00 PM - 5:00 PM)

  • Noise, vibration, and light pollution in urban Gulf developments

  • Soil contamination and land use impacts in African mining operations

  • Legal and Other Requirements (Clause 6.1.3): Compliance obligations framework

  • Saudi environmental regulations: RCER, industrial licensing requirements

  • Oman environmental permits: EA approvals, environmental audits

  • UAE federal and emirate-level environmental laws

  • Qatar Ministry of Environment regulations

  • Egyptian Environmental Affairs Agency requirements

  • South African National Environmental Management Act (NEMA)

  • Kenya Environmental Management and Coordination Act (EMCA)

  • International conventions: Basel, Stockholm, Rotterdam

  • Maintaining legal register and compliance evaluation

  • Practical exercise: Creating environmental aspects register

  • Group activity: Legal compliance matrix development
